It begins on the road leading to the Reaves and McDonald slave plantations. In the sizzling, sweltering milieu of the rocky hills of northeastern Mississippi, a forbidden love between a Negro man and a White woman created more havoc than the widespread Yellow Fever Epidemic of 1878. The anti-miscegenation laws of Mississippi prohibited a Negro man and a White woman, or a White man and a Negro woman from occupying the same room without being fined up to $500, put in jail, or murdered. Despite these major concerns, this forbidden love steered the couple into the bonds of matrimony, but not without a struggle, which ultimately would lead to a legacy of activism. Eliza Jane McDonald, matriarch of the family, well-known activist and devout Christian, would protest against the harsh anti-miscegenation laws of Mississippi, leaving citizens stunned. In March of 1888, along the beautiful waterfront at Lake Reaves, Eliza Jane McDonald and Levi William Reaves were married. This marital event, known as The Wedding that Changed the South or The Greatest Ancestral Wedding of 1888 resulted in more kinfolk coming together for an event than the whole town of Ashland could tally. In 1929, Eliza Jane McDonald-Reaves died. She left a manuscript underneath the feather tick mattress of her bed, which consisted of many years of her writings. More than 80 years later, Linda Reaves sensed that her ancestors were calling. She felt a sudden impulse to return to her birthplace, to address the mystery of uninterrupted dreams and the suspense of her loved ones unexpected deaths catalysts that forced her to examine the manuscript that was taken from underneath the mattress of her grandmother s bed. Excerpts from that manuscript serve as an introduction to the book, Threads to Which I Belong.
